








Bookshelves are furniture designed for storing books, primarily serving the purpose of providing an orderly, easy-to-organize, and accessible space for book storage. Their main functions include:
Organizing Books: Bookshelves help us organize our books by categorizing and neatly arranging them, making it easier to find the books we need.
Maximize Space: Bookshelves efficiently utilize vertical space, saving floor space and making our rooms appear neater and more comfortable.
Enhancing Our Environment: Our bookshelves are designed not only for practicality but also for aesthetic appeal, adding a touch of warmth and elegance to our rooms.
Preserve Books: Bookshelves serve as protectors, safeguarding books from external influences to maintain their integrity.
Displaying Taste: The books on a bookshelf reflect an individual's reading interests and tastes, also serving as a way to showcase one's cultural depth and literacy.
In summary, a bookshelf is a practical and aesthetically pleasing piece of furniture. For those with a substantial collection of books, it not only aids in organizing our literary treasures but also enhances our quality of life and cultural refinement.
